"... Two Chinese logistics firms based in New York and California have been barred from using the U.S. Postal Service (USPS) over allegations that they perpetuated a years-long counterfeit postage scheme.
On May 15, the U.S. filed a civil complaint in a Brooklyn federal court alleging that YDH Express, Inc. and YDH Int’l Inc., which are based in Queens, N.Y. and Los Angeles, Calif., along with their owner, Yizhao “Harvey” Hou, conspired and committed mail fraud by shipping thousands of parcels hailing from China using their own fake USPS postage labels. ..."
